The best National Trust sites near Greater Manchester to see the leaves change this autumn
Autumn signals the arrival of many things: pumpkin-spiced drinks, darker nights and a return to big coat weather. Yet nothing is as synonymous with autumn as the colourful displays nature puts on for us.
The National Trust operates several places near Greater Manchester where you can go for a walk full of autumnal colour. Wrap up warm and walk through the red acer archway at Dunham Massey or wander around the woods at Alderley Edge.As well as enjoy the gorgeous autumnal displays, a walk in nature is a great way to boost your wellbeing and mental health too. It’s an opportunity to recharge and take some time out from daily life.
Lyme, Cheshire Walk through a tunnel of beech trees along the Griststone trail into Knightslow Wood. Lantern Wood is also a great place to enjoy the full range of colour in Lyme’s woodlands and moors as well as views right across to Greater Manchester. Quarry Bank, Cheshire Explore beyond the mill at Quarry Bank and catch autumn colour cascading down through the woods and into the gardens – look out for reds, golds and bronze set against a bright blue autumn sky. Head to the Tennis Lawn and you’ll see a Persian ironwood tree that was planted this year to commemorate the late Queen’s Platinum Jubilee - it’ll be easy to spot with its flaking bark and leaves that turn yellow, red and purple in autumn.
